Upcycling

To reuse discarded objects or material in such a way as to create a product of higher quality or value than the original.

The fashion industry creates, annually, over 500 billion Euro worth of waste. The waste comes from discarded materials, under-utilised clothing, and the lack of recycling processes in place.
